Responsibilities
- Ensure compliance with UK employment regulations across all departments
- Provide guidance to leadership on disciplinary actions, grievances, terminations, and legal issues in the UK and EU
- Create, assess, and revise employment agreements, offer letters, and internal policies
- Collaborate with outside legal advisors and oversee relationships with employment law specialists
- Work with immigration attorneys and government bodies to facilitate relocation for international team members
- Oversee full-cycle immigration processes, including UK Skilled Worker visas and EU work authorizations
- Maintain a centralized visa tracking system, manage renewals, and uphold UK sponsor licence requirements
- Conduct right-to-work verifications for new hires and keep auditable documentation
- Prepare and file reports through the Sponsor Management System and maintain compliance with Home Office standards
- Guide hiring leads on sponsorship eligibility, processing timelines, and regulatory criteria
- Manage HRIS tools such as Rippling and Deel to ensure accurate and up-to-date employee data
- Oversee employee onboarding and exit procedures, payroll coordination, and benefits setup
- Assist with performance evaluation cycles and compensation planning activities
- Act as the primary contact for employee inquiries and internal people initiatives
